Iowa State's Economic Impact Hits $6 Billion
University's $6 billion impact supports 1 in 36 Iowa jobs, analysis finds

According to an analysis conducted for the Iowa Board of Regents, Iowa State University's $6 billion economic impact supports one out of every 36 jobs in Iowa. The university's total impact includes $2.1 billion in economic development and added income from ISU startups and Iowa-based businesses assisted by CIRAS and Iowa State's Small Business Development Center.
Why it matters
Iowa State University is a major economic driver for the state, generating significant economic activity, job creation, and tax revenue. The university's research, innovation, and support for businesses and communities across Iowa demonstrate its vital role in the state's economy.
The details
The analysis found that Iowa State's total economic impact supports 59,888 jobs, representing 2.5% of Iowa's gross state product. This includes $2.1 billion in economic development and added income from ISU startups and businesses assisted by the university's research and outreach programs. Additionally, the value of an Iowa State degree continues to grow, with graduates earning $26,600 more annually than those with just a high school diploma.
- The analysis was conducted for fiscal year 2023-2024.
The players
Iowa State University
A public research university located in Ames, Iowa, known for its strengths in agriculture, engineering, and science.
Iowa Board of Regents
The governing body responsible for overseeing Iowa's public universities, including Iowa State University.
Distynct
An Ames-based ag-tech startup that received assistance from Iowa State University's Center for Industrial Research and Service (CIRAS).
David Spalding
The interim president of Iowa State University.
Lightcast
The consulting firm that conducted the economic impact and investment analysis for the Iowa Board of Regents.
